Output 58958252b5a027e9db77cfe8339a07809d6a7f6f70dc65205d9333b7d89a7d10:84

value
21540824
script pubkey
OP_0 OP_PUSHBYTES_20 a0b700456b5d6c5d54f943c1913a3c5a2ab67f2e
address
bc1q5zmsq3ttt4k9648eg0qezw3utg4tvlewxacrs5
transaction
58958252b5a027e9db77cfe8339a07809d6a7f6f70dc65205d9333b7d89a7d10
spent
true